Thunderbolt Interactive LLC announces the release of "National and Expressway Edition," the 15th installment of its traffic safety education VR "Dri-VR (Driver)," on April 1, 2026.

Q: What are the main features of the "National and Expressway Edition"?
A: It offers realistic accident experiences, causes, and safe response methods, created with actual roads and a Hollywood stunt team, which cannot be replicated by CG or AI.
Q: Which types of companies are targeted for introduction?
A: Automobile-related companies, companies with many employees commuting by car, and companies that frequently use company vehicles, aiming to strengthen employee traffic safety education.
Q: How long is the learning time per scene?
A: Each scene takes approximately 3-5 minutes, continuously covering accident re-experience, cause explanation, and learning safe operations.
